I've run my 95 3.8 at the track and I easily walk E36 M3s and run dead even with E39 M5s for the first few laps then start reeling them in as their brakes cook. Although I never had a direct run with E39 540/6 your 3.8 should walk one if you run long enough.

The main advantage the 540 has is low end torque so if you are not above 4k and at speeds below 80mph the 540 is going to get a big edge on you till you have time to run him out of breath.

I've had a couple of road races with an E39 540 (steptronic) and the 3.8 was faster in every circumstance, except one - where the roads were very bumpy (this was over Porlock Hill) the e39 could corner faster.

Ignoring suspension on super bumpy roads, the 3.8 was faster all of the time, just extracting a little gap more with the revs in every gear.

There may also be an element of the AGS to consider in this scenario, this adapts to the driving style of the current driver. So if you have been doing motorway driving all week and then try a sprint at the weekend, the gearbox will not be working to its optimum. Having said that, even if you are in the sports mode and changing manually (Steptronic, should be similar to the manual 6 speed), I still don't think this would help in keeping up with the M5.
